First, define what "best" means for you and your family. For many in Wright, a key factor is a practice that offers comprehensive care, from routine vision checks to managing conditions like dry eye, which can be exacerbated by our region's seasonal humidity shifts and pollen counts. Consider if you need a specialist in pediatric eye care for your children, expertise in managing diabetes-related eye health, or someone skilled in fitting contact lenses for an active, outdoor lifestyle. Making a list of your priorities will streamline your search.
Next, leverage trusted local resources. Ask for recommendations from neighbors, friends, or your primary care physician at a local clinic. Personal referrals in a close-knit community like ours often lead to finding a doctor with a proven reputation for patient care and reliability. Also, check with your vision insurance provider to see which optometrists in the Wright area are in-network, as this can significantly affect your out-of-pocket costs. Don't hesitate to call a few offices to ask about their appointment availability, services offered, and their approach to patient education.
When evaluating a potential eye doctor, consider the practicalities. Is the office location convenient for you, perhaps near major routes like Highway 1? What are their hours—do they offer early evening or Saturday appointments to accommodate farming or work schedules? A modern practice will have up-to-date diagnostic technology, which is crucial for early detection of eye diseases. Finally, schedule a consultation or a routine exam. The best way to know if a doctor is right for you is through a personal experience where you feel heard, your questions are answered thoroughly, and the care plan is clearly explained.
